[發(fā)明專利]用于模擬一組元件的方法有效
| 申請?zhí)枺?/td> | 201380038556.3 | 申請日: | 2013-05-23 |
| 公開(公告)號: | CN104508667B | 公開(公告)日: | 2018-09-14 |
| 發(fā)明(設(shè)計)人: | S·阿蒂莫瓦;S·瑞東 | 申請(專利權(quán))人: | 國家信息及自動化研究院 |
| 主分類號: | G06F17/50 | 分類號: | G06F17/50 |
| 代理公司: | 中國國際貿(mào)易促進委員會專利商標事務(wù)所 11038 | 代理人: | 魏小薇 |
| 地址: | 法國*** | 國省代碼: | 法國;FR |
| 權(quán)利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 用于 模擬 一組 元件 方法 相關(guān) 計算機 程序 | ||
一種對元件的系統(tǒng)進行模擬的方法,根據(jù)該方法所述元件的行為是基于元件的系統(tǒng)的哈密頓算符H確定的以使得(公式I),其中p是表示元件的力矩的矢量,q是表示元件的位置的矢量,M?1是隨元件的質(zhì)量而變化的對角矩陣,以及V是系統(tǒng)的勢能,該方法包括以下步驟:根據(jù)該步驟,當力矩矢量p采取與至少一個元件有關(guān)的某個預(yù)定值時,零值被分配給矩陣M?1的與該至少一個元件有關(guān)的至少一個對角項。
技術(shù)領(lǐng)域
本發(fā)明涉及一種用于模擬一組元件的方法,根據(jù)該方法基于與元件系統(tǒng)(該組元件的動能和勢能之和)相關(guān)聯(lián)的哈密頓算符來確定元件的行為,其中,p是表示元件力矩的矢量,V是系統(tǒng)的勢能,以及M-1是這些元件的質(zhì)量的函數(shù)的對角矩陣(在此情況下,該矩陣可以是元件位置的函數(shù))。
背景技術(shù)
在此情況下勢能例如等于元件之間的可從其推導(dǎo)相互作用力的相互作用勢或是相互作用勢V(q)的函數(shù),q是表示元件的位置的矢量 (在此情況下,更一般而言相互作用勢還可以依賴于元件的力矩)。
一組元件的模擬允許研究這樣的一組元件的行為并分析其屬性:在元件的相繼位置和力矩方面的位移,元件之間的位移的相關(guān)性,結(jié)構(gòu)的變化,元件之間的相互作用的增加和減小,平均采用的配置,相關(guān)聯(lián)能量的演變等等。這些元件可以表示機械體,例如天體或流體;顆粒,例如原子或分子,例如蛋白質(zhì),流體等。
模擬一組元件的常規(guī)方式是考慮該組元件的哈密頓算符并從中推導(dǎo)力矩方程。
WO2009/007550例如描述了模擬一組元件的技術(shù)。
該組元件的演變有時必須被長時段上模擬以便能夠觀察某些現(xiàn)象或能夠計算某些統(tǒng)計量。這種模擬的計算時間、以及計算成本有時是非常大的。已經(jīng)提出的很多方法來加速對一組元件的模擬。
發(fā)明內(nèi)容
本發(fā)明旨在提出用于克服這些問題的新方案。
為此,根據(jù)第一方面,本發(fā)明提出一種對上述類型的一組元件進行模擬的方法,所述方法是由計算機執(zhí)行的并且其特征在于所述方法包括以下步驟:根據(jù)該步驟,當力矩矢量p采取與至少一個元件有關(guān)的某個預(yù)定值時,零值被分配給矩陣M-1的與該至少一個元件有關(guān)的至少一個對角項。
本發(fā)明使得可以減少計算量,因此減少確定元件的勢能、相互作用勢、相互作用力、位置和/或所需力矩所需的計算時間。
在實施例中,根據(jù)本發(fā)明的對一組元件進行模擬的方法還包括以下特征中的一個或更多個:
-其中所述方法包括以下步驟:對于所述元件中的至少一個元件,如果表示所述元件的動能的參數(shù)具有低于第一嚴格為正的閾值,則把零值分配給矩陣M-1的與該至少一個元件有關(guān)的至少一個對角項;
-當所述至少一個元件的動能大于第二嚴格為正的閾值時隨元件的質(zhì)量而變化的矩陣M-1的對角項被分配最大值;
-如果包括所述至少一個元件的力矩和所述至少一個元件的位置的數(shù)偶采用某些預(yù)定值則把零值分配給與該至少一個元件有關(guān)的矩陣M-1的至少一個對角項;
-該方法包括基于所述哈密頓算符在相繼的模擬時刻確定至少一個信息的值的步驟,所述步驟利用與在前一模擬時刻為矩陣M-1的對角項分配零值所針對的元件k元組有關(guān)的信息的值因此在至少所述前一模擬時刻和當前模擬時刻之間未改變的事實,k是大于等于2的整數(shù),并且在零值未被分配給矩陣的與元件k元組中的每個元件有關(guān)的對角項時通過執(zhí)行以下步驟來計算在當前模擬時刻與構(gòu)成k元組一部分的給定元件有關(guān)的信息的值:
-通過從在前一模擬時刻確定并且與所述給定元件相關(guān)的信息的值中減去在前一模擬時刻至少與所述元件k元組相關(guān)聯(lián)并且與所述給定元件有關(guān)的所述信息的值來計算與所述給定元件相關(guān)的所述信息的工作值;以及/或者
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于國家信息及自動化研究院,未經(jīng)國家信息及自動化研究院許可,擅自商用是侵權(quán)行為。如果您想購買此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201380038556.3/2.html,轉(zhuǎn)載請聲明來源鉆瓜專利網(wǎng)。





